Macquarie Invests GBP 155 Million In Residential UK Solar PV Provider A Shade Greener

News

Macquarie Infrastructure Debt Investment Solutions (MIDIS, London, UK) has provided three individual financing facilities to the private residential housing and commercial solar photovoltaic (PV) systems operator A Shade Greener (ASG).

The total funding amounted to GBP 155 million in total and was used to refinance solar PV portfolios of "free" feed-in tariff solar PV systems.

The facilities were advanced as part of a framework agreement between MIDIS and ASG, under which MIDIS will provide refinancing for portfolios of ASG's operational solar assets. This allows ASG to recycle capital and facilitate the roll out of its business model, while helping to cut energy bills for UK consumers.

"The UK solar PV sector is supported by an established and stable regulatory framework and we are delighted to partner with the leading free solar operator in the industry," said Kit Hamilton, Senior Vice President, MIDIS.

Simon Duncan, Chief Financial Officer, ASG added: "We were looking for a long-term lending partner who could help us grow and provide more UK homes and businesses with solar PV technology. MIDIS was able to provide us with certainty and visibility over our financing strategy, allowing us to expand and provide UK consumers access to free solar energy."

The deal comes after MIDIS' separate GBP 21.5 million financing of one of the largest UK solar projects in Pembrokeshire, mandated by the renewable energy infrastructure asset manager, Quercus Assets Selection.
